I have a 500 gallon Display, 750 gallon total system ( filtration Room under tank in Basement ) seeing my head pressure is about 25 ft I needed something to push that water up to my display Tank while trying to maintain GPH outflow as much as possible so I always ran the reef flow Hammerhead pumps and really loved them as I never had a problem with them. having my 500 gallon tank set up now for almost 6 yrs I have gone through 4 reef Flo pumps I had one rebuilt and kept one running on my system, one day I came across a post here on R2R on a brand new Abyzz A400 ipu pump and purchased it for quite a awesome price! ! well once I received it and hooked it up........ WOW What a game changer!!!!!!! I would have paid full price for this pump now that I can see what it does. hell I can't even run it past 70% because of the power and that is with the pump pushing that water 25 ft high to my upstairs 500 Gallon Display. I love this pump not to mention the 10 yr warranty and OMG!!!! I can't even hear it and it does not even get hot.... my reflow pumps use to get very very hot to the touch. not to mention the power consumption I am saving yeah love that 300 watts at me running the pump at 68%. I have my newly rebuilt reflow pump hooked to my system as a back but I have a feeling ill never need it. LOVE Abyzz pumps! Just my two cents.
